The Hamburger Criterion for Matrix Nevanlinna--Pick Interpolation
Abstract
The classical Hamburger moment problem can be viewed as an interpolation problem for Nevanlinna functions. A closely related problem is the Nevanlinna--Pick interpolation problem. Each of these problems is either determinate, with a unique solution, or indeterminate, with infinitely many solutions. Hamburger established a criterion for the indeterminacy of the moment problem in terms of the convergence of two series involving the classical polynomials of the first and second kind. In this paper, we establish an analogous criterion for the matrix Nevanlinna--Pick interpolation problem. The criterion is formulated in terms of the convergence of matrix series involving the rational functions of the first and second kind.
